Dynamics 365 vs HubSpot: choosing the right platform for your business

Customer relationship management has evolved far beyond simple contact lists. Today, organizations need platforms that not only track leads and manage sales pipelines but also connect marketing, operations, finance, and service into a unified system. Choosing the right solution is critical: it impacts how efficiently teams collaborate, how accurately data drives decisions, and how effectively the business scales over time. This is where the comparison of Dynamics 365 vs HubSpot becomes meaningful. While HubSpot offers a user-friendly, marketing-focused CRM that enables fast adoption and quick wins, Dynamics 365 provides a broader, enterprise-grade platform that connects customer engagement with operational and financial systems. Understanding the unique strengths and ideal use cases of each platform helps businesses make informed decisions when evaluating Dynamics 365 vs HubSpot.
Understanding the Dynamics 365 ecosystem
Before comparing platforms, it’s important to clarify what Dynamics 365 really is, and our guide Is Dynamics 365 an ERP or CRM? provides helpful context. While many associate it with CRM alone, the platform extends far beyond customer engagement to support a wide range of enterprise operations. Dynamics 365 is built within the broader Microsoft ecosystem, which means users benefit from a familiar interface and native connections to Outlook, Teams, Excel, Word, and Copilot. This consistency not only improves usability but also streamlines collaboration and day-to-day workflows across the organization. At its core, Dynamics 365 is a modular suite of business applications that can connect finance, supply chain, sales, marketing, customer service, field operations, HR, and analytics—each working independently or together as a unified system.
The versatility of Dynamics 365 allows organizations to align processes across departments in ways that drive measurable business outcomes. For example, a manufacturing company may integrate Dynamics 365 Finance, Supply Chain Management, and Sales to synchronize production schedules with demand forecasting, reducing stockouts and improving on-time delivery. A professional services organization might leverage Project Operations, Sales, and Customer Service to manage every step of the client lifecycle—from opportunity tracking to project execution and post-project support. Meanwhile, a distributor could use Business Central alongside Dynamics 365 Marketing and Sales to streamline inventory planning, automate order workflows, and coordinate multi-channel customer engagement.
The key takeaway is that Dynamics 365 is not a point solution. It is a connected platform designed for organizations that require deep process automation, integrated data, and enterprise-grade scalability. By unifying operations across business functions—and doing so within a cohesive Microsoft environment—it helps teams work more efficiently, provides leadership with comprehensive insights, and supports growth at scale.
Understanding HubSpot’s strengths and positioning
While Dynamics 365 focuses on broad operational transformation, HubSpot was designed with a different philosophy: simplicity, usability, and frictionless adoption. HubSpot excels in organizations that want to improve marketing, sales, and service effectiveness without introducing excessive complexity or requiring extensive IT resources. Its core strengths include:
- A modern, intuitive CRM interface that encourages fast adoption
- Strong inbound marketing capabilities, including email campaigns, landing pages, forms, and content management
- Rapid deployment with minimal configuration required
- A single workspace that integrates marketing, sales, service, and website content
- Low technical overhead, reducing dependency on IT for day-to-day operations
HubSpot’s user experience is one of its most compelling advantages. Teams can launch campaigns, track deals, manage content, and monitor performance with minimal learning curve, making it ideal for smaller marketing-driven organizations or departments looking for fast time-to-value. HubSpot also offers a wide ecosystem of integrations, allowing businesses to connect easily with other cloud-based tools to extend functionality without complex development.
However, it is important to understand HubSpot’s scope. While it offers operational tools to manage customer interactions and marketing workflows, it is not a financial system, supply chain platform, or full ERP solution. Organizations with complex back-office processes, such as multi-entity finance, advanced manufacturing, or integrated logistics. Will often need to combine HubSpot with other foundational systems to achieve enterprise-wide efficiency.
Key differences in the Dynamics 365 vs HubSpot comparison
To help organizations evaluate Dynamics 365 vs HubSpot more clearly, the table below summarizes their core differences across usability, functionality, scalability, and ecosystem scope. This high-level comparison can guide teams as they assess which platform aligns more closely with their immediate needs and long-term vision.
Take the next step in selecting the right platform
Choosing the right business platform is critical for aligning operations, marketing, and customer engagement with your long-term growth strategy. Our team at Rand Group can help you evaluate how Dynamics 365, HubSpot, or a hybrid approach fits your organization’s unique needs.
Use cases where Dynamics 365 excels
Dynamics 365 shines when organizations need more than CRM or marketing automation alone. Because the platform connects sales, service, finance, supply chain, and operations, it supports scenarios that require deeper process alignment and long-term scalability. Key use cases include:
- Complex sales cycles: Dynamics 365 Sales, combined with Finance and Operations, helps teams manage multi-stage quotes, pricing rules, and approvals while integrating real-time inventory and production data. Sales pipelines reflect operational realities, improving accuracy and accelerating the sales-to-cash process.
- Advanced financial or supply chain needs: Manufacturers, distributors, and multi-entity organizations benefit from integrated CRM and ERP. Shared data supports accurate forecasting, demand planning, and order management, reducing manual reconciliation and enabling strategic decision-making across finance and operations.
- Industry-specific workflows: Dataverse, Power Apps, and Power Automate allow teams to build custom workflows tailored to regulatory requirements, asset management, field service scheduling, or project intake processes. Centralized data ensures consistency and eliminates the need for siloed tools.
- Microsoft-first strategies: Organizations using Microsoft 365, Power Platform, Azure, or Teams gain seamless collaboration and automation. Opportunities can be updated in Outlook or Teams, workflows can be automated across departments, and Power BI dashboards provide unified insights—all within a consistent, secure ecosystem.
Use cases where HubSpot excels
HubSpot is designed to help organizations grow quickly by simplifying how teams manage marketing, sales, and customer engagement. Its strengths become most evident in businesses that prioritize marketing efficiency, ease of use, and rapid adoption, allowing teams to focus on results rather than system complexity. Key use cases include:
- Inbound marketing teams: HubSpot combines content creation, landing pages, blog hosting, SEO tools, and email campaigns in a single interface, allowing marketing teams to launch and optimize programs without relying on external systems.
- Organizations without dedicated technical resources: HubSpot’s no-code configuration and intuitive interface make it easy for non-technical users to manage day-to-day operations.
- Businesses prioritizing CRM adoption: The highly intuitive interface encourages consistent usage and rapid onboarding, reducing adoption challenges common with more configurable platforms.
- Companies seeking rapid deployment: HubSpot can be deployed in weeks rather than months, enabling teams to see immediate value with minimal complexity.
Common pitfalls when comparing HubSpot vs Dynamics 365
When evaluating Dynamics 365 and HubSpot, organizations often encounter a few misconceptions that can lead to misalignment if not addressed early. One common misunderstanding is mistaking HubSpot for a full enterprise solution. While HubSpot provides operational tools, it does not replace core systems such as financials, inventory, or transactional processing. Teams with complex back-office requirements will still need additional platforms to support these critical operations.
Conversely, many organizations underestimate Dynamics 365 by assuming it is “just a CRM.” While the platform includes robust CRM functionality, it is fundamentally a suite of connected business applications that extend across finance, supply chain, operations, and analytics. Viewing it solely as a CRM overlooks the full value of its integrated capabilities, particularly for organizations that require cross-departmental coordination and enterprise-grade automation.
Another frequent pitfall is overlooking the long-term data strategy. HubSpot simplifies data management for marketing and sales activities, but organizations requiring enterprise-level data modeling or comprehensive reporting may need external tools. Dynamics 365, by contrast, centralizes data in Dataverse, providing a foundation for advanced analytics, AI-driven insights, and consistent reporting across departments.
Finally, choosing a platform based solely on usability can be misleading. HubSpot offers an intuitive interface and rapid deployment, making it highly attractive for teams that need immediate results. However, organizations with complex operational workflows—such as multi-entity finance, manufacturing processes, or integrated supply chain planning—often require capabilities that extend beyond HubSpot’s scope. Evaluating platforms with both short-term usability and long-term operational needs in mind ensures a more strategic decision and reduces the risk of future system misalignment.
Choosing the right platform for your organization
When deciding between Dynamics 365 vs HubSpot, the right choice depends not only on the features a platform offers but also on how your business operates today and how you expect it to evolve in the future. Both Dynamics 365 and HubSpot deliver strong CRM capabilities, but their strengths cater to different operational needs and strategic goals. Understanding these distinctions helps ensure the platform you select aligns with both immediate requirements and long-term growth.
Consider Dynamics 365 if your organization needs more than a CRM. This platform is ideal when you require CRM functionality that is fully integrated with finance, supply chain, or operations, enabling teams to connect customer engagement with operational processes. Dynamics 365 is well-suited for organizations planning to scale globally, supporting multi-entity operations, cross-department workflows, and enterprise-level security and compliance requirements. It is particularly valuable if your business relies on advanced forecasting, automation, or AI-driven insights to make data-informed decisions, or if you aim to consolidate systems within a unified Microsoft ecosystem, taking advantage of seamless integration with Microsoft 365, Power Platform, and Teams.
Consider HubSpot if your priorities center around marketing efficiency, usability, and rapid deployment. HubSpot offers a modern, intuitive CRM experience for sales and marketing teams, allowing them to quickly adopt the system and start seeing results. It is especially effective for organizations that want to minimize technical overhead and complexity while leveraging strong digital marketing tools—including email automation, landing pages, SEO, and content management—all within a single workspace. HubSpot is a compelling choice when you do not need to replace or consolidate existing ERP systems and want to focus on improving customer engagement and lead generation quickly.
In many cases, the optimal solution is not an either/or decision. Organizations frequently deploy both platforms in a complementary way, integrating HubSpot with Dynamics 365 ERP or combining HubSpot Marketing Hub with Dynamics 365 Sales. This hybrid approach allows businesses to leverage HubSpot’s marketing and usability strengths while maintaining the operational, financial, and analytical capabilities of Dynamics 365. Ultimately, the best platform choice depends on the role each system will play within your broader technology ecosystem, and how well it supports both current processes and future growth.
Next steps
Whether you are evaluating Dynamics 365 vs HubSpot, or a hybrid approach, it’s important to assess not only immediate needs but also long-term strategy. Dynamics 365 offers a comprehensive, enterprise-grade ecosystem that unifies CRM and ERP, supporting complex operational processes and scalable growth. HubSpot provides an intuitive, marketing-focused CRM experience that accelerates adoption and empowers teams to achieve fast results. Many organizations find value in combining both platforms, leveraging HubSpot for marketing efficiency and Dynamics 365 for integrated operational control.
Our team at Rand Group works with organizations to evaluate these factors pragmatically. We help identify the platform or combination of platforms that aligns with your business objectives, industry requirements, and future growth strategy. By taking a holistic view, we ensure your technology decisions not only solve today’s challenges but also position your organization for long-term success.
To explore your options or discuss how these platforms could support your business, connect with a Rand Group advisor. We provide expert guidance, real-world implementation insights, and strategic recommendations tailored to your organization’s goals, so you can confidently select the right solution for both today and tomorrow.




